Share Files with External Users
An internal user can share secure files with
an external user through email, network
share, or removable media. To grant access to
an external user, right-click a local file and
select Protected File Access. For more
information, see the Data Guardian User Guide
> Chapter 9.
Cover Pages on Encrypted Documents
(Windows, Mac, Mobile, web portal)
Based on policy, if you send an encrypted file
to an unauthorized external user, a cover
page displays stating that this is a protected
document.
Based on policy, you or your administrator
can grant access to the file and provide a valid
email address for them.
A policy allows your administrator to
customize the information on the cover page
and provide links where the unauthorized
user can register and gain access to the
encrypted file.
The cover page also provides links for
installing Data Guardian on an Android or iOS
mobile device, or using it with web portal.
The external user must first register with a
valid email.
